Best experiences in India when traveling with children

The sights, sounds, people, food and culture of each Indian state are breathtaking. However, when traveling with children, you should select experiences that are comfortable, safe, fun, educational, and exclusively Indian. We list the best child-friendly destinations to explore in India

Dera Amer Wilderness Camp

Glamping in the heart of nature! This Jaipur location has luxury air-conditioned tents and facilities like WiFi, outdoor pool, BBQ, bar and exceptional service. Laxmi and Rangmala are two elephants who also stay there! There are some popular sites nearby, such as Saluwar Forest and Amber Fort.

Zipline Tour at Mehrangarh Fort (Children over 10 years old)

Flying Fox runs zip lines at the 15th century Fort Mehrangarh. Enjoy the 1.5-hour experience as you glide down various 300m long ziplines and ride through Rao Jodha Eco-Park. Enjoy a bird’s eye view of some of Blue City’s historic locations.

Mumbai Slum Tour

Mumbai, the financial capital of India, is known for Bollywood and some of the wealthiest Indians. But take a guided tour of Dharavi slum. You will appreciate the courage of the slum dwellers – dreamers and hard workers, happily striving for a better life.

Ajanta and Ellora Caves

These two UNESCO World Heritage Sites are lessons in Indian history and culture. The artificial caves carved into the rock all date from the 2nd century BC to the 11th century AD! Visit Ajanta for the brilliant murals and Ellora for the marvelous architecture and the Kailasa temple.

Bivouac stay in Rajasthan

Rajasthan has many luxury tents in desert camps. Damodra Desert Camp in Jaisalmer is known for its exceptional food and hospitality. The tents have air conditioning and heating, and the bathrooms have geysers. You have to go on a jeep safari. Osian Desert (Jodhpur) and Sam Sand Dunes (Jaisalmer) are two areas with many options for staying in desert camps. Stay at a family-friendly camp in the Thar Desert and enjoy activities such as camel rides.

Local arts and crafts of India

The fine craftsmanship of each Indian state is amazing and distinct. From the architecture to the souvenirs you can choose from, the highly skilled work of art and craftsmanship will charm you. Some of the best examples are stone carvings from the temples of Chennai, Pashmina shawls and rugs from Kashmir, Kalamkari art from Andhra Pradesh, Kondapalli toys and Banjara needlework. Then there is the street art of Mumbai, the geometric Warli paintings of Maharashtra and the silk sarees of Varanasi. But that’s just the tip of the iceberg.

You can plan an entire long vacation on the theme of Indian arts and crafts. Visit each state’s government emporiums where you can discover the best local handicrafts.

Bandhavgarh National Park Safari

An Indian party with kids remains incomplete if they don’t see any Royal Bengal Tigers. Bandhavgarh National Park in Madhya Pradesh with the highest population density of tigers is the best place for an exciting Tiger Safari. You can also spot white tigers here. The best tiger viewing area is the Tala area. The national park also has high-end luxury resorts and budget resorts where you can stay.
